West Belfast: Young people urged to attack police in disorder
Community leaders in west Belfast reported that adults and criminal elements encouraged teenagers to attack police during recent disorder in the Colin area, resulting in an officer being assaulted and multiple police vehicles damaged. At a public meeting, youth and community workers raised concerns about exploitation of vulnerable young people, poverty and lack of support, and the influence of local gangs. Officials called for a social welfare–focused response rather than criminalising children, while Sinn Féin representatives warned of those seeking to manipulate the community and praised efforts to address the issue.
